Abstract

The utility model is related to a kind of novel multi-station parts shaping machine, including three gear drives, material cutting mechanism, linkage rod slide block mechanism, discharging mechanism, Material moving device, clamp works, high speed axis mechanism, feed mechanism and crank mechanism, three gear drive is connected with material cutting mechanism, the material cutting mechanism is connected with crank mechanism, the Material moving device is arranged on above material cutting mechanism, the clamp works is connected with Material moving device, the discharging mechanism is arranged on crank mechanism on the inside of gear wheel, the high speed axis mechanism is connected with crank mechanism by big little gear, the feed mechanism is connected with the travelling gear of three gear drives.Pressure ball and two kinds of moulding process of shaping are incorporated into one by the utility model, solve the shaping of abnormal complex part, are lifted the use scope of novel multi-station parts shaping machine and have been arrived new height.

Technical field
The utility model belongs to part processing technique field, and in particular to a kind of novel multi-station parts shaping machine.
Background technology
Cold header is general based on production standard part, and the requirement recently as the market demand to product is increasingly Height, the cold headers of traditional form can not meet customer need, and it is cold that market in urgent need is a kind of multi-functional and automaticity is high Upsetting forming machine.
Traditional multistation nut machine can only typically realize ball press technique, and traditional forming machine can only typically use shaping work Two kinds of techniques are incorporated into one by skill, the utility model, solve the moulding process of abnormal complex part, make novel multi-station zero New height has been arrived in the use scope lifting of part forming machine.
